Petrol, Diesel Prices Hiked Again

Petrol, Diesel Prices Hiked Again

Petrol and diesel prices have increased again today (Thursday) after remaining stable on Wednesday. With this, the price of oil has reached its highest level across the country. Today the price of petrol has become costlier by 26 paise and diesel by 7 paise per liter. After this increase, petrol is being sold in Delhi today at Rs 97.76 per liter and diesel at Rs 88.30 per liter. The price of Brent crude has also reached beyond $ 75 per barrel.

In some cities like Sri Ganganagar, Anuppur, Rewa, the price of petrol has reached very close to Rs 110 a liter. At the same time, after Bangalore, now Bihar’s capital Patna and Kerala’s capital Thiruvananthapuram are on the verge of being included in the list of capitals of those states where petrol has crossed the 100 mark.

Petrol prices have come very close to hitting the century mark across the country. Extending the range of historically high prices, which had already crossed the Rs 100 per liter mark in some cities and towns of Maharashtra, Madhya Pradesh, Rajasthan Telangana, Andhra Pradesh. Oil prices rose on Monday, Wednesday, Friday and Sunday last week, and on Monday and Tuesday this week, before remaining stable on Wednesday. Petrol and diesel prices were hiked even four days before last week.
